A University of Ottawa research team has made new discoveries on how motor skills are learned and stored in the brain. By studying mice, they found that a specific transcription factor called NPAS4 regulates gene changes in inhibitory neurons, leading to the formation of learning-associated neuron ensembles.

Researchers from the University of Tsukuba found that the FoxO-KLF15 axis regulates macronutrient metabolism in the liver in response to changes in insulin levels. This pathway promotes the conversion of protein to carbohydrate and prevents the conversion of carbohydrate to fat during fasting, but shuts down during feeding.

Researchers at Children's Hospital of Philadelphia have developed a system that can fine-tune protein expression from gene therapy vectors, addressing the need for controlled dosing. The 'dimmer switch' uses alternative RNA splicing and an orally available small molecule to adjust levels of expression up or down as needed.

Researchers have created a molecular timetable that can accurately determine an animal's body time based on gene expression levels. The study identified 168 genes with high amplitude circadian patterns and organized them into a daily schedule, revealing a highly accurate method for measuring body time.
